About the role
- The IT Technical Project Manager, D365 CoE will be a member of Eurofins’ D365 PMO team, working closely with the IT Solutions Director, program leadership, and cross-functional IT teams to successfully deliver multiple technical initiatives within the global D365 program.
- Responsible for planning, coordinating, monitoring, and reporting across several technical workstreams, including system integration, data migration, reporting and analytics (Power BI/Fabric), Power Platform, .NET applications, and other components of the D365 ecosystem.
- Ensure all technical projects & streams remain on track by actively managing project schedules, dependencies, monitoring execution, identifying and mitigating risks early, and ensuring readiness for upcoming milestones.
- Collaborate closely with product owners, architects, technical leads, functional consultants, developers, QA and data teams, as well as external implementation partners.
- Ensure consistent delivery practices, adherence to Eurofins’ standards, and strong integration across all technical domains.
Requirements
- Minimum 5–7 years of experience managing complex technical IT projects, preferably in ERP, ideally in D365FO/SCM ecosystem, systems integration, data/analytics, or enterprise application environments
- Good understanding of D365FO/SCM technology stack and associated technical domains (Integrations, LCS, Azure DevOps pipelines, APIs, data migration, Power Platform, Power BI/Fabric, environments)
- Solid and proven experience supervising multiple concurrent workstreams within a larger ERP program, ideally in an international or multi‑site deployment context
- Highly disciplined and organized and being able to bring structure, clarity, and reliable follow‑through to complex, fast‑moving project environments
- Ability to switch context quickly across different technical topics and stakeholders
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to summarize complex technical information for senior leadership and tailor communication, content and language to various groups of program stakeholders
- Advanced Azure DevOps, Excel and PowerPoint skills, with experience preparing high-quality project status decks and steering‑committee materials
- Strong experience working with PMO teams, program governance frameworks, RAID management, and structured reporting
- Practical experience with Azure DevOps, project tracking, sprint monitoring, test cycles, pipelines, and technical documentation practices
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field; project management certification (PMI, PRINCE2, Agile) is an advantage
- Excellent command of English, both written and spoken.
